Understanding Dough Fermentation and Refrigeration
Fermentation is a natural process where yeast or bacteria convert sugars into carbon dioxide and alcohol. This process is what gives dough its rise and characteristic flavor. Refrigeration slows down this process significantly but doesn’t halt it entirely.
The cold temperature of your refrigerator inhibits the activity of yeast and bacteria. This extended fermentation period, often referred to as cold fermentation or retarding, can actually enhance the flavor complexity of some doughs.
However, there’s a limit to how long dough can stay in the fridge. Over time, the yeast will exhaust its available sugars, and the dough will become overly acidic, leading to a less-than-ideal final product. Additionally, other microorganisms can start to thrive, potentially spoiling the dough.

General Guidelines for Refrigerating Different Types of Dough
While the exact shelf life varies depending on the factors mentioned above, here are some general guidelines for refrigerating different types of dough:
- Bread Dough: Typically, bread dough can last for 1 to 3 days in the refrigerator. Some sourdough bread doughs can even last up to 5 days.
- Pizza Dough: Pizza dough can usually be refrigerated for 1 to 3 days.
- Cookie Dough: Cookie dough can last for 2 to 4 days in the refrigerator.
- Pastry Dough: Pastry dough, like pie crust, can be refrigerated for 2 to 3 days.
These are estimates, and it’s always best to assess the dough’s condition before using it.

Freezing Dough for Longer Storage
Freezing dough is an excellent way to preserve it for longer periods.
Most doughs can be frozen successfully. To freeze dough, wrap it tightly in plastic wrap and then place it in a freezer bag or airtight container. Label the dough with the date and type of dough.
Frozen dough can typically be stored for 2 to 3 months without significant loss of quality.
To thaw frozen dough, transfer it to the refrigerator overnight. Allow it to come to room temperature before shaping and baking.

What is the ideal refrigerator temperature for storing fresh dough?
Maintaining the correct refrigerator temperature is crucial for preserving the quality and safety of fresh dough. The ideal refrigerator temperature for storing dough is between 34°F and 40°F (1°C and 4°C). This temperature range slows down the yeast activity without completely stopping it, allowing the dough to develop flavor slowly.
Using a refrigerator thermometer to monitor and maintain a consistent temperature within the recommended range is highly recommended. Avoid storing the dough in the refrigerator door, as the temperature there tends to fluctuate more frequently. Consistent temperature control maximizes the dough’s storage life and prevents premature spoilage.
Does proofing dough before refrigeration affect its lifespan?
Proofing dough before refrigeration can influence its lifespan, but the impact depends on the extent of the proofing. Partially proofing the dough before refrigeration can allow for a slight flavor development while still slowing down the fermentation process. However, fully proofing the dough before refrigeration is generally not recommended.
Fully proofed dough that is then refrigerated will likely over-proof, leading to a deflated and sour product. Therefore, if you choose to proof the dough before refrigeration, keep the proofing time short and monitor the dough closely. Refrigerating unproofed or slightly proofed dough generally yields the best results for extended storage.
